Last Updated at 11 October 2024P.S. NO 16 JWALAPUR: A Deep Dive into a Historic Primary School
P.S. NO 16 JWALAPUR, a primary school nestled in the urban heart of Bahadurbad block, Haridwar district, Uttarakhand, boasts a rich history dating back to 1916. Managed by the Department of Education, this co-educational institution serves students from Class 1 to Class 5, providing a crucial foundation for their academic journeys. The school's infrastructure comprises a private building, housing five well-maintained classrooms dedicated to learning. Complementing the classrooms are additional rooms for non-teaching activities and a dedicated space for the head teacher. The school's sturdy, albeit slightly dilapidated, pucca boundary wall ensures a degree of security, while reliable electricity ensures uninterrupted learning.
Access to clean drinking water is a priority, with a functional tap water system readily available for students and staff. Sanitation is addressed through the provision of one boys' toilet and one girls' toilet, both functional and crucial for maintaining a hygienic environment. The school also features a playground, encouraging physical activity and healthy development among the students.
A significant aspect of the school's resources is its library, housing a collection of 90 books to enrich the learning experience. This collection serves as a valuable resource, promoting reading habits and fostering a love of learning beyond the traditional classroom setting. Ramps for disabled children are in place, ensuring accessibility for all students.
Instruction at P.S. NO 16 JWALAPUR is conducted in Hindi, catering to the local linguistic landscape and ensuring ease of understanding for all students. The school's commitment to providing a holistic education extends to its mid-day meal program, with meals provided and prepared on the school premises. This initiative is a vital supplement to the curriculum, addressing the nutritional needs of the students and ensuring their engagement in the learning process.
The school's dedicated staff comprises four female teachers, led by the head teacher, Beena Devi. The annual academic session commences in April, adhering to the standard academic calendar of the region.
While the school doesn't currently offer computer-aided learning or have computers available, its commitment to quality education through its library, dedicated teachers, and essential facilities remains unwavering.
